Transaction 754e3d01b19e1836415bf2dc55384bef9ea0d762030217b332c402038c63ebdf
1 Input
1 Output
-
754e3d01b19e1836415bf2dc55384bef9ea0d762030217b332c402038c63ebdf:0
- value
- 6512910
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f886d2c38686142cde127b61830cc3d6e76f455f OP_EQUAL
- address
- 3QM71ocgyg2c6SwUscxPhqmV1WL4Txhvxd